# Break-Glass Access: Zero-Downtime Migrations

New to team Mossvale? Our schema migrations run in expand/contract phases so the Driftbell API never drops traffic. If a migration stalls mid-phase and the migrator account is unreachable, break-glass access lets you pause or roll back the contract step directly. This is audited and should be rare. To open the break-glass credentials envelope, enter the recovery passphrase shown below.

strongbox words: ulamir-ulaix

Alert: FixtureForge factory drift

Heads up — this alert fires when the FixtureForge test-data library generates records that no longer match the current Ordermint schema. Usually it means someone changed a model without regenerating the factories. It's noisy but worth checking, since stale fixtures can green-light broken builds. If you're new and unsure whether to silence it, just ask before muting anything.

escalation mailbox, baduf-tagag: olimir.holmir@zemvarworks.corp

For weekly sync. Exam-proctoring review queue starves low-priority items when flag volume spikes. Observed during the Northvale midterm window: flagged sessions older than 40 min never reached a reviewer because priority recalculation runs only on enqueue, not periodically. Fix options: (a) aging boost every 5 min, (b) separate starvation lane. Leaning (a), cheap to ship. Needs sign-off before next exam cycle. No data loss, purely latency. Repro script attached to ticket. Offending build token follows.

session token of tagaf-kawip = htk9_34640b5dd

## Deployment

SquatWarden runs as a single container behind the Fennick gateway. The scanner polls the mirror index every ten minutes and flags package names within edit distance two of our published Larkspur libraries. Support staff can restart the service without losing scan history, since findings persist in the shared Oakmere database. If a customer reports a missed detection, confirm the watchlist sync succeeded before escalating. The deployment reads its settings from the block below.

deployment values, hafop-fahag:
wenael:
  pin: 9737
  metrics_host: metrics.wenael.lumicsys.internal
  tenant: holwyn
  seal: seal_b99b9847